It's not about Isearch+.  It's about `M-w' in Isearch.

This is all there is to `isearchp-kill-ring-save'.  I think this (or similar) is what vanilla Isearch should bind to `M-w' (renaming to `isearch-kill-ring-save', for example).

(defun isearchp-kill-ring-save ()
  "Copy the current search string to the kill ring."
  (interactive)
  (kill-new isearch-string)
  (let ((message-log-max  nil))
    (message "Copied search string as kill"))
  (sit-for 1)
  (isearch-update))
